[目的]探求发育性髋关节脱位(DDH)患儿和正常儿PDGF-A在圆韧带的免疫组化分布规律与水平差异,并比较PDGF-A在mRNA水平的表达差异,以探索髋关节松弛的原因。[方法]选取性别相同、年龄相近的6对发育性髋关节脱位患者与正常儿进行配对比较,采用S-P法免疫组化技术和半定量RT-PCR技术检测圆韧带中PDGF-A的分布规律与水平差异,以及其在mRNA水平的差异。运用图像分析软件进行量化分析,并采用SPSS10.0软件进行统计学分析。[结果]可见分泌PDGF-A的成纤维细胞于圆韧带贴近关节侧的滑膜层呈强阳性表达,内部纤维层阳性表达细胞稀疏,强度明显减弱。6例患儿与对照组配对比较,圆韧带纤维层中有阳性表现的成纤维细胞数占成纤维细胞总数的百分比及局部染色的灰度值在髋脱位组与正常对照组间存在显著差异,DDH组圆韧带中PDGF-AmRNA的表达较正常对照组减少,差异明显。[结论]PDGF-A的分布减少和表达异常很可能与DDH患儿的髋关节松弛有关。
[Objective] To investigate the distribution and level differences of PDGF-A in round ligaments of children with developmental dislocation of the hip (DDH) and normal children, and to compare the difference of PDGF-A expression at the mRNA level in order to explore the relationship between hip relaxation s reason. [Methods] Six pairs of sexually matched age-matched patients with developmental dislocation of the hip were compared with normal children. SP immunohistochemistry and semi-quantitative RT-PCR were used to detect the distribution of PDGF-A in the round ligament Level differences, and their differences in mRNA levels. The use of image analysis software for quantitative analysis, and SPSS10.0 software for statistical analysis. [Results] The results showed that PDGF-A-secreting fibroblasts were strongly positive in the synovial layer near the rounded ligament and the spongy cells in the inner fibrous layer were sparse and the intensity was significantly weakened. 6 cases of children with the control group paired comparison, the number of positive fibroblasts in the round ligament fibrous layer as a percentage of the total number of fibroblasts and local staining gray value in the hip dislocation group and the normal control group there are significant differences, The expression of PDGF-AmRNA in round ligament of DDH group was significantly lower than that in normal control group. [Conclusion] The reduced distribution and abnormal expression of PDGF-A may be related to the relaxation of hip joint in children with DDH.
